Overview of Tabitha Nursing Center at Crete

Tabitha Nursing Center at Crete is a small, 38-bed nonprofit facility that handles long-term care, short-term rehab, respite, and hospice. It sits in a walkable downtown neighborhood and stays very busy, running at a 95% occupancy rate that is well above what you typically see in Nebraska. Financially, the home is bouncing back, cutting its operating losses roughly in half down to $382.8 thousand in 2023, all while keeping payroll investments high at nearly 69% of its revenue. Because it leans toward long-term care, residents here average a lengthy 405-day stay.

State health department files show excellent staffing depth and impressive health outcomes for permanent residents. Direct nursing care averages just under five hours per resident daily, with registered nurse hours running 37% ahead of state averages. This strong staffing presence shows up clearly in the clinical data: long-term residents experience zero percent rates for depression and unexpected weight loss, alongside great marks for skin integrity.

On the regulatory side, the building has shown steady improvement. Inspections from 2024 and 2025 turned up only a few minor, routine points with zero serious violations. This is a solid step up from its older history, which included a 2016 probation over how falls were assessed, plus some past paperwork gaps around fire safety rules. The facility currently carries zero recent federal fines or penalties.

Older adults looking for a highly staffed, small-scale care setting can use these public reports to see how the home performs. Since the official tracking shows near-capacity occupancy, great clinical marks for permanent resident wellness, and strong daily nurse coverage alongside a vastly improved inspection track record, the data reflects a well-run community.
